bos单据开发

“bos单据开发”相关的资料有哪些?“bos单据开发”相关的范文有哪些?怎么写?下面是小编为您精心整理的“bos单据开发”相关范文大全或资料大全,欢迎大家分享。

BOS开发- ListUI实战

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

关于eas bos 列表界面的忽略CU过滤

protected boolean isIgnoreCUFilter() { return true; }

如何删除叙事簿上的列设置格式。

经常在开发过程中碰到对已发布的叙事簿(继承自ListUI)再进行加字段等操作后,部署上去发现新格式不能生效,重新设置默认格式也无效。此问题的原因是系统已经保存了旧的格式,二次开发后之前的设置无法修改,只能删除掉此ListUI之前的设置信息,具体方法如下:

一共涉及两张表:T_QUERY_QueryPanel和T_QUERY_QuerySolution,后者是主表,执行以下sql

delete T_QUERY_QueryPanel where fsolutionid in (select fid from T_QUERY_QuerySolution where FParentUIName='XXXUI');

delete from T_QUERY_QuerySolution where FParentUIName='XXXUI';

EntityViewInfo中FilterInfo如何设置包含多项的过滤?

EntityView

使用 net开发BOS插件

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

如何使用VC#.net 开发BOS插件

技术支持看到这个问题http://dev.kingdee.com/ask/question.php?qid=4086 ,稍稍研究了一下,然后有这篇总结。

这里的BOS插件是指传统的、VB的、GUI版本的BOS,不是指eBOS。VB能否开发eBOS的插件,我不清楚;不过VC#.net肯定是可以开发BOS插件的。

以下以BOS单据插件为例讲解。我使用的开发环境是VS2005 SP1英文版,其他版本设置可能稍有不同,可摹拟得之。步骤如下:

1、 新建VC# Class Library 工程:

2、 添加相关引用

添加COM组件K3ClassEvents,会自动引用它所依赖的KFO和ADODB。然后再手工添加System.Windows.Forms。 在程序开头加上:

using System.Runtime.InteropServices; //for com interop using System.Windows.Forms; //for MessageBox

3、 然后修改类属性:

[ClassInterface(ClassInterfaceType.AutoDua

NC单据开发经验1

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

1.自定义按钮的时候需要在UI类中的initPrivateButton()方法中进行方法重载,以删除行操作中的几个操作为例:

在initPrivateButton()方法中加入以下代码就实现了行操作按钮的操作选择:

nc.vo.trade.button.ButtonVO lineBtn = (new LineBtnVO()).getButtonVO(); lineBtn.setChildAry(new int[] { IBillButton.AddLine, IBillButton.InsLine, IBillButton.DelLine }); addPrivateButton(lineBtn);

2.单据动作执行脚本注册的信息存储在PUB_BUSICLASS表中

3.在使用NC进行单据开发的时候,单据模板中的ts和dr要删掉,否则在保存单据的时候会出现参数类型不匹配的错误。

4.数据字典的值存储在pub_datadict 和pub_datadictdetail两张表中。

5.在使用NC做完补丁之后需要将相应功能节点下的SQL导出,并跑到数据库里面去。但是当单据模板或者查询模板并不是以功能节点号作为模板编码的时候需要

BOS 7.5 - WebService开发指南

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

BOS 7.5 WebService开发指南

德汇集团 互联网事业部 林奎 2015-08-26

看了几个版本的 webService 开发指南,中间都遇到各种各样的问题,现在终于跑通了一次,所以就把经验写来下,以便大家少卡壳。

软件版本BOS7.5 EAS.7.5 Eclipse Java EE IDE Version: Mars Release (4.5.0)

一.建立Fa?ade或者Entity,本案例中以Fa?ade为例,Entity可以参考

在BOS Studio工具中建立Fa?ade以及相应的方法并发布,发布时要勾选“生成配置文件”

需要注意的地方:

1、发布成WebService的方法,其方法参数和返回值类型必须是下列列表中的类型,否则发布时看不见方法。是否可以添加异常未尝试。

2、发布以后, 查看deployed_metas目录中 facade_pkmapping.properties文件(或者entity_pkmapping.properties) 是否有增加的pkmapping,若没有可能没发布成功,可重新发布

发布完后,实现 方法处理逻辑:

1

二.在BOS Studio中选择Fa?ade发布WebService

BOS 7.5 - WebService开发指南

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

BOS 7.5 WebService开发指南

德汇集团 互联网事业部 林奎 2015-08-26

看了几个版本的 webService 开发指南,中间都遇到各种各样的问题,现在终于跑通了一次,所以就把经验写来下,以便大家少卡壳。

软件版本BOS7.5 EAS.7.5 Eclipse Java EE IDE Version: Mars Release (4.5.0)

一.建立Fa?ade或者Entity,本案例中以Fa?ade为例,Entity可以参考

在BOS Studio工具中建立Fa?ade以及相应的方法并发布,发布时要勾选“生成配置文件”

需要注意的地方:

1、发布成WebService的方法,其方法参数和返回值类型必须是下列列表中的类型,否则发布时看不见方法。是否可以添加异常未尝试。

2、发布以后, 查看deployed_metas目录中 facade_pkmapping.properties文件(或者entity_pkmapping.properties) 是否有增加的pkmapping,若没有可能没发布成功,可重新发布

发布完后,实现 方法处理逻辑:

1

二.在BOS Studio中选择Fa?ade发布WebService

NC单据开发经验4

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

31.在NC中现实代办事务的时候有时,显示不出来,logg中打印出来的日志为:select* from null,这主要是因为pub_billtemplet 中记录的billtype的主键在单据类型表中没有对应的数据,执行类似于下面的SQL即可解决问题

update pub_billtemplet set pk_billtypecode ='KJJJ' where pk_billtypecode= 'kjjj';。

32.单据审批通过后无法生成预警信息。单据中一定要有voperatorid这个字段,这个字段用户在审批流审批通过之后,在pub_workflownote表中插入最后一条审批数据,并将记录的checkman的值置为voperatorid的值。如果没有这个字段就会在单据审批通过之后无法生成预警信息。

33.在单据中一定要有pk_psn字段,这个字段用户在生成代办事务的时候,根据该字段查询人员基本档案sm_psnbasedoc表,查找到相应的人名,并显示到代办事务的经办人字段中。

34.在进行需要走审批流的单据开发的时候,在审批流的不同阶段需要分配不同的模板。审批流只有制单人和审核人,以此为例进行说明。

首先开发一个单据模板A,然

BOS开发- KDTable常用处理代码

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

目录

如何使得KDTable支持多行文本的显示: ............................................................................ 1 如何设置KDTable向下键自动新增行 ................................................................................ 2 如何设置KDTable Tab键和Enter键自动新增行 ................................................................. 2 如何调整KDTable的Tab键和enter键的行为 .................................................................... 3 KDTable如何根据内容自动调整行高列宽 .......................................................................... 3 KDTable的排序要如何实现 ............

BOS开发- KDTable常用处理代码

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

目录

如何使得KDTable支持多行文本的显示: ............................................................................ 1 如何设置KDTable向下键自动新增行 ................................................................................ 2 如何设置KDTable Tab键和Enter键自动新增行 ................................................................. 2 如何调整KDTable的Tab键和enter键的行为 .................................................................... 3 KDTable如何根据内容自动调整行高列宽 .......................................................................... 3 KDTable的排序要如何实现 ............

K3BOS插件开发手册

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

K/3 BOS 插件开发手册

(版本:V12.3)

金蝶软件(中国)有限公司K/3 产品部K/3 BOS 开发部

目录

概述..................................................................................................................................................1

COM.................................................................................................................................................1

K3ClassEvents 的对象模型.........................................................................................................................1

使用说明......................

BOS开发指南_性能测试指南

标签:文库时间:2024-10-03
【bwwdw.com - 博文网】

BOS+oracle

性能测试指南金蝶软件(中国)有限公司 2009 年 3 月保密条款本文档版权归金蝶软件(中国)有限公司所有,未经本公司书面许可,文档内容不允 许被复制、修改、打印以及以他人名义发布预期读者金蝶软件(中国)有限公司研发中心、区域、机构用户本文档版权归金蝶软件(中国)有限公司所有,未经本公司书面许可,文档内容不允 许被复制、修改、打印以及以他人名义发布

BOS+oracle

目录1. 理解软件性能 ........................................ 51.1.................................................................. 概述 5 1.2............................................... 用户视角的软件性能 5 1.3.............................................管理员视角的软件性能 6 1.4............................................... 开发视角的软件性能 7 1.5...............